*Central Park really could take the entire day, if we covered the whole of it. Between the various gardens, the Metropolitan Museum of Art situated right in the park, we could spend hours in that venue alone... and The Museum of Natural History/Hayden Planetarium, The Guggenheim Museum just across the street from the park, well, that really would be three days worth of tour. There's also the Great Lawn/Delacorte Theater where Shakespeare in the Park happens each summer, Free entertainment! There's the Sheep Meadow, the Imagine Mosaic in Strawberry Fields - and the Dakota, where Yoko Ono still lives...
